Agency,Now has created a visually arresting outdoor campaign for the Women's Equality Party, to support their candidate Tabitha Morton at the upcoming Liverpool Mayoral elections on May 4th. As part of the UK's 'Metro Mayor' elections this year, WEP's Liverpool Candidate is running against four male representatives of the Conservative, Lib Dem, Labour and Green parties. Morton's agenda prioritises the ending of domestic violence against women and redressing the imbalance of the gender pay gap.
To encourage Liverpool inhabitants to vote for Morton, Now’s outdoor creative highlights in a visceral way the uncomfortable truths affecting gender equality.
